1948 Austin A 40 vs. 1964 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ia
To start off, 1964 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ia is newer by 16 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1948 Austin A 40.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1948 Austin A 40 would be higher. At 1,493 cc (4 cylinders), 1964 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1964 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ia (52 HP @ 4000 RPM) has 14 more horse power than 1948 Austin A 40. (38 HP @ 4300 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1964 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ia should accelerate faster than 1948 Austin A 40.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1948 Austin A 40 weights approximately 110 kg more than 1964 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ia.
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les.
